图像分类与分割是人工智能视觉技术中两个至关重要的领域。它们在众多应用中扮演着核心角色,从简单的图片识别到复杂的场景解析,都离不开这两大技术的支持。本文将带您深入探索这一领域,让您轻松掌握AI视觉技术的核心。
图像分类:让机器“看”懂图片
图像分类是指将图像数据按照其内容或特征进行分类的过程。这个过程涉及到许多技术,下面我们一一揭晓。
1. 特征提取
特征提取是图像分类的基础。它通过提取图像中的关键信息,帮助机器“看”懂图片。常见的特征提取方法有:
- 颜色特征:通过计算图像的颜色直方图、颜色矩等来描述图像。
- 纹理特征:通过分析图像的纹理结构,如共生矩阵、小波变换等来描述图像。
- 形状特征:通过分析图像的几何形状,如边缘检测、HOG(Histogram of Oriented Gradients)特征等来描述图像。
2. 分类算法
在提取了图像特征之后,就需要利用分类算法对图像进行分类。常见的分类算法有:
- 支持向量机(SVM):通过找到一个最优的超平面来将不同类别的图像分开。
- 决策树:通过一系列的规则对图像进行分类。
- 深度学习:利用神经网络模型对图像进行分类。
3. 实际应用
图像分类在许多领域都有广泛的应用,如:
- 人脸识别:通过识别图像中的人脸,实现身份验证、安防监控等功能。
- 物体检测:通过识别图像中的物体,实现自动驾驶、无人机巡检等功能。
- 医学影像分析:通过分析医学影像,辅助医生进行疾病诊断。
图像分割:让机器“看”清场景
图像分割是将图像中的物体或区域分离出来的过程。它对于后续的图像处理和分析具有重要意义。
1. 膨胀与腐蚀
膨胀和腐蚀是图像分割中最基本的操作。通过膨胀操作,可以将图像中的物体连接起来;而腐蚀操作则可以将物体分离出来。
2. 阈值分割
阈值分割是一种简单的图像分割方法。它通过设定一个阈值,将图像中的像素分为两类:背景和前景。
3. 区域生长
区域生长是一种基于相似性的图像分割方法。它从图像中的某个像素点开始,逐渐将相似的像素点合并到一个区域中。
4. 水平集方法
水平集方法是利用数学方法对图像进行分割的一种方法。它通过求解一个偏微分方程来描述图像的分割边界。
5. 实际应用
图像分割在许多领域都有广泛的应用,如:
- 目标检测:通过分割图像中的物体,实现目标检测、跟踪等功能。
- 图像分割:通过对图像进行分割,提取图像中的关键信息,如前景、背景等。
- 医学影像分析:通过对医学影像进行分割,辅助医生进行疾病诊断。
总结
图像分类与分割是AI视觉技术的核心。通过掌握这两大技术,我们可以让机器更好地理解和解析图像。本文从简单到复杂,详细介绍了图像分类与分割的原理、方法及应用,希望对您有所帮助。
